trumpeter; bugler
Refers to a person who plays a trumpet or bugle, often in a military or ceremonial context.
The bugler sounded the morning roll call.
Standard kanji spelling; 喇叭 is the older kanji for ラッパ (trumpet/bugle).
Common modern spelling using katakana for ラッパ.
Compound of 喇叭 (らっぱ, 'trumpet' or 'bugle') and 手 (しゅ, 'person' or 'specialist'). The exact historical derivation is uncertain, but the word follows a common pattern for naming practitioners of an instrument.
